COMPLAINT & DEMAND FOR JURY TRIAL

PLAINTIFFS’ COMPLAINT AND JURY DEMAND

Plaintiffs, MARK MYERS and CLEO CARRY, by and through their undersigned attorneys, Ronald V. Miller, Jr. and Miller & Zois, LLC, sues Home Depot, USA, and allege as follows:

  1. Plaintiff is a resident of the State of Maryland.
  2. Defendant, Home Depot, USA, is a corporation. Defendant’s principal place of business is head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ia and which does business throughout the State of Maryland.
  3. On February 11, 2012 the Plaintiff was a business invitee at Defendant’s Home Depot, Inc. located at 6315 Eastern Ave, Baltimore, MD 21224
  4. Plaintiff was attempting to take down a light fixture from what we now know was an overstocked shelf.
  5. Plaintiff suffered a crush injury on his hand. He has permanant tingling and numbness in the hand, along the median, ulnar, and radial nerve. The hand gets and insufficient amont of blood flow. These injures are severe and permanent.
  6. Plaintiff’s injuries were due to the negligence of Defendant’s employees who failed to stock the Defendant’s merchandise in a safe and reasonable manner. Defendant’s negligence was the direct and proximate cause of the Plaintiff’s injuries.

WHEREFORE, Plaintiffs demands judgment be entered against the Home Depot, USA for compensatory damages in the full and just amount of ONE MILLION DOLLARS ($1,000,000.00), plus costs, pre-judgment interest, and post- judgment interest
